Samsung Smart Monitor Netflix Not Working

If you are experiencing issues with Netflix on your Samsung Smart Monitor, there are several troubleshooting steps you can take to try and resolve the issue. Here are some things you can try:

1. Check Netflix Server Status: The first thing you should do is check Netflix’s server status. It’s possible that the issue you are experiencing is not related to your Samsung Smart Monitor, and instead, Netflix is experiencing technical difficulties on their end. You can check Netflix’s server status by visiting their website or using their app on another device.

2. Check Your Internet Connection: If your internet connection is not stable, you may experience issues with Netflix. Make sure you have a stable internet connection and that your Samsung Smart Monitor is connected to the same network as your Netflix device. You can also try restarting your router to see if that resolves the issue.

3. Clear Netflix Cache: Clearing the Netflix cache can sometimes help resolve issues with the app. To do this, go to Settings > Apps > Netflix > Storage > Clear Cache.

4. Update the Netflix App: Make sure you are using the latest version of Netflix. To check for updates, go to the app store on your Samsung Smart Monitor and search for the Netflix app. If an update is available, install it and try Netflix again.

5. Restart Your Samsung Smart Monitor: Sometimes the simplest solution is the best. Try restarting your Samsung Smart Monitor and see if that resolves the issue. To do this, press and hold the Power button for about 10 seconds until the monitor turns off. Then, press the power button again to turn it back on.

If none of these steps work, you may need to contact Samsung Support for further assistance. They may be able to provide you with more specific troubleshooting tips for your Samsung Smart Monitor.

How Do I Troubleshoot Netflix If It Is Not Working On My Samsung Smart Monitor?

When Netflix is not working on your Samsung Smart Monitor, there are a few things you can try to resolve the issue.

First, check the Netflix app on your Smart Monitor to ensure it is up to date. If the app needs an update, you can try updating it through the Samsung app store.

If the app is up to date, you can try restarting the app. To do this, simply exit the app and then reopen it.

If the issue persists, you can try resetting the Smart Monitor’s network settings. To do this, go to the Smart Monitor’s settings menu, select “General,” and then select “Reset Network Settings.”

If the issue still persists, you can try contacting Samsung support or Netflix support to see if they can help you resolve the issue.

Are There Any Firmware Updates Available For Samsung Smart Monitors That Can Improve Netflix Performance?

Samsung Smart Monitors are designed to provide a seamless and user-friendly experience when streaming content from various platforms, including Netflix. While there are no firmware updates specifically for improving Netflix performance on Samsung Smart Monitors, there are general updates that can enhance the overall performance of the devices.

One way to improve the Netflix performance on Samsung Smart Monitors is to ensure that the monitor is running the latest version of the operating system. This can be done by checking for updates in the device’s settings menu.

Additionally, you can try clearing the cache and data of the Netflix app on the Samsung Smart Monitor, which can free up space and improve the app’s performance. To do this, you can follow these steps:

1. Press the Home button to open the Smart Hub menu.

2. Navigate to the Netflix app and press the Menu button on your remote control.

3. Select “Clear Cache” or “Clear Data” from the menu.

4. Confirm your choice by selecting “Yes” on the prompt that appears.

It’s also worth checking your internet connection to ensure it is stable and fast. A slow internet connection can cause issues such as buffering or choppy video playback. You can try connecting your Samsung Smart Monitor to a different network or using a wired connection instead of Wi-Fi to see if that improves the performance.
